"Underworld" really has a unique feel to it. The story doesn't stand up well under a whole lot of thought, but that doesn't really matter. What should really capture some people, are the special effects and the sets. There are some pretty nifty werewolf transformation scenes that certainly deserve Oscar attention. The sets, highly Victorian as they are, also should get some props. This movie is going to be a comic book; I can tell. It certainly has the look, feel, and story of one, yet that still doesn't make it bad. Speaking of the story, though it isn't strong, it gets to you. The thought that vampires and werewolves have been duking it out for thousands of years right under our noses is intriguing, even if it hasn't been fleshed out that well in the film. Even still, it gets you thinking about everything that war means to them and us. As for the action scenes, they are certainly well shot and violent. Surprisingly, there isn't that much gore here either. But what is really surprising is that the movie doesn't offer us pointless action scenes to fill in for lack of story; there's actually meaning behind it all. I read through these review and find it interesting how some people
"got it" and some must have seen the 1997 Underworld movie with Dennis
Leary and done a review for this Underworld by accident. This movie
creates a new world in which vampires and lycans don't get along and
actually wage war on each other. There are some good performances from
most of the leads, with the exception of Scott Speedman (who was given
a very short script) and the actor playing Kraven, who terribly
overacted his part. Considering the small budget this film had to work
with, it's actually pretty well-made technically and attempts to do
quite a bit. A solid soundtrack, nice visuals and some good action
scenes (not enough for some people, evidently) help create a solid
film-going experience. Pacing is sometimes poor (Wiseman's first movie)
and some shots are questionable, but this is hardly less than a 6/10
film. When I see lower marks, it makes me think there are either some
drama queens watching the movie or people that just didn't pay
